WMJobs is seeking an Assistant Voice Officer in Oldbury to engage with children and young people in various cohorts, including Families First and SEND. This full-time role involves supporting children’s participation in decision-making.
The successful candidate will have experience working with vulnerable groups, strong communication skills, and a relevant NVQ Level 3 qualification.
Generous benefits include up to 31 days annual leave and contributions towards a pension scheme.
